Radio Service Laboratory, "home of the sound car," used in Harry S. Truman's 1934 senatorial campaign. Information about the car indicates it is an Oldsmobile, and that it accumulated 5,500 miles. From an album of campaign pictures from October 1 to November 3, 1934, presented to Senator Harry S. Truman by Urso W. George and Bentley Morrow. This album is from the Truman home.
